Yams are the edible tubers from the plants of the Dioscorea genus, grown in the tropical regions throughout the world. Starchy and high in potassium, Yams are boiled, baked, steamed, and fried and even used in soups, mashed, and desserts. There are over 600 varieties, Yellow Yam being one of the most popular.
